Weather condition Considerations



When planning a commercial painting task, climate factors to consider are important. arrowhead painting portland need to keep an eye on temperature level and moisture levels, as they can substantially affect paint application and drying out times.

Ideally, you want to arrange your project throughout moderate climate-- temperature levels between 50 ° F and 85 ° F are typically best for most paints. Severe warm can create the paint to dry also rapidly, leading to cracks, while reduced temperatures can decrease drying, allowing dust and debris to choose the damp surface.

Rainfall is another aspect to think about. Paint outside throughout damp conditions can lead to inadequate adhesion and a higher opportunity of peeling off later on. It's essential to inspect the forecast and plan your project for a stretch of dry days.

Wind can likewise be a problem, specifically if you're collaborating with spray paint, as it can cause overspray and unequal protection.

Finally, seasonal adjustments can modify your timeline. Spring and autumn often supply one of the most positive conditions, so think about these periods when scheduling your business paint job.

Seasonal Trends and Demand



Recognizing seasonal fads and need is crucial for intending your business paint task properly. Various periods bring varying weather conditions, which can substantially impact the timing of your job.

Springtime and very early summer season commonly present the very best possibilities for outside paint, as the temperature levels are mild and dry. This is when demand usually peaks, so organizing early can guarantee you protect the appropriate specialist at a competitive rate.

Fall can likewise be a fun time for outside job, as several services look to rejuvenate their rooms prior to wintertime. Nonetheless, as temperatures decline, you may face delays because of weather restrictions.

On the other hand, wintertime is generally an off-peak season, making it a cost-effective time for indoor painting. With less projects on the table, contractors are typically extra flexible and can prioritize your requirements.

Bear in mind that vacations and regional events can affect availability, so plan in advance.
